U.S. condemns attack after truck bomb kills 276 in Somalia

2017-10-16 11:24:23

WASHINGTON, Oct. 15 (Xinhua) -- The United States has condemned "in the strongest terms" the deadliest single attack by terrorists in Somali capital Mogadishu Saturday, killing 276 people and injuring many more.

A Department of State spokesperson said here Sunday that her country condemned the "senseless and cowardly act" in the Horn of Africa country that has been grappling with militant groups for years.

Somali Information Minister Abdirahman Osman was reported as putting the toll at 276 while nearly 300 more sustained injuries when a massive truck bomb went off near a popular hotel at a busy inter-section, demolishing the building and causing destruction in the area.

"We extend our deepest condolences to all Somalis... (and) wish for a quick recovery for all those injured," U.S. Department of State spokesperson Heather Nauert said in a released statement.

She said the United States will work with Somalia and Washington's international allies to combat terrorism and support the efforts to achieve peace, security and prosperity.
